4.2.4.

DXDP Communication

Function:
This circuit performs the same type of communication as between the DPT and PBX, but a slave DPT for DXDP is connected to
the DXDP port.
In addition, it controls power feeding for a slave DPT.
Circuit Operation:
The data to the slave DPT is output from pins 47 and 48 of IC300 and sent via "Q331C331" and "Q332C337" to JK301.
The data from the slave DPT is sent through "C337R350" and is input to the comparator (pin 22) built in IC300.
The threshold voltage of the comparator is determined by R353, R354 and R355. It is input into pin 21 and 23 of IC300.
Power is controlled to the Slave DPT by means of a constant current circuit Q303 and Q304 as below:
• IC300 pin 20 H: Constant current circuit ON.
• IC300 pin 20 L: Constant current circuit OFF.
• IC300 pin 25 H: 40mA feed (normal supply to Slave DPT).
• IC300 pin 25 L: 20mA feed (initial supply to Slave DPT).
